a pilot for UPN back in 1994. They did the original pilot movies of Babylon 5 and Hercules - The Legendary Journeys. Those shows made it on the air as series. Many other attempts failed. Midnight Run had 4 pilot movies. The Bandit (from Smokey and the Bandit) had 4 pilot movies. A few other shows had pilots movies as well. Knight Rider 2010 had the one only. It was a post nuke world concept. The car was a female. The pilot was horrendous. I have a shit copy some were around here on VHS with it. You can have one, or the other. Or both. Nightvision generally magnifies low ambient visible light, but infrared detects (you guessed it) infrared light. Infrared can also emit infrared (like the light on a coal miner's cap) for really good views. It may not be the proper name, but it's not redundant.
